Warfare, a war drama is set to hit the Indian theatres this April. Helmed by acclaimed director Alex Garland (Ex Machina, Annihilation, Men and Civil War), has co-written and directed the film with former US Navy SEAL Ray Mendoza. Warfare will release in India on April 11. It is being distributed in India by PVR INOX Pictures, reported PTI.

Warfare marks second collaboration of Garland and Mendoza. The latter served as the military supervisor for Garland’s Civil War (2024).

Starring Kirsten Dunst, Wagner Moura and Cailee Spaeny, Civil War is about a group of journalists traveling from New York to Washington, D.C. to document the impact of a second American Civil War. The movie reportedly earned $68.7M at the domestic box office.

Warfare is about a 2006 surveillance mission in Iraq, based on the memories of Mendoza and the soldiers who was part of it. It revolves around the story of a platoon of American Navy SEALs in the home of an Iraqi family, who overwatches the movement of US forces through insurgent territory. The film shows real time experience of Iraq War mission.
